Barwani (Madhya Pradesh): Keeping in view how Ayurvedic medicines helped to combat corona pandemic, a herbal garden is being developed in collectorate premises by Ayush Department.
The process of displaying their names and planting more than 100 medicinal saplings is underway. According to District Ayush Officer Dr HS Tomar, medicinal plants that grow naturally in Nimad region will find place in herbal garden.
The people can get medicinal saplings planted, if they have any, through the district Ayush department in the garden. Also, such medicinal plants which are known to all but have not been seen will also find place in the garden.
The work to develop herbal garden began few days back by collector Shivraj Singh Verma who planted a sapling. Along with fountains, benches will also be set up in the garden.
